Even the alligators like to dress up for Halloween in Miami!
November 2nd, 2016 under Animals, Halloween. [ Comments: none ]


I don’t know about you, but I saw a lot of scary things when I went Trick or Treating on Halloween, but they were all fake. Imagine Brian Entin’s surprise when he knocked on one door in Coconut Grove, Fl and saw a 13′ alligator dressed up in a purple top hat and sunglasses on the other side of it. That is exactly what happened, and Gwendolyn gave him the treat of the night.
When it comes to Gwendolyn, according to WSVN she is a Miami staple who has lived with her owner for 47, yes 47 years. Why didn’t anyone tell me about her when I was living there? Panda-monium
October 1st, 2016 under Animals. [ Comments: none ]


https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=sxA0nCksC6w
23 baby pandas between the ages of 1-4 months made their public debut at the Chengdu Research Base of Giant Panda Breeding in China at the on Thursday. Doctors there have perfected a way to increase the mama bears’ fertility rate and that is why so many of them made their debut at the same time. A debut that is the cutest thing you will see all weekend long!
